Alpha-Beta, Inc., needs to schedule the weekly production of widgets and gadgets for the next 4 weeks. The production of widgets and gadgets requires machining a single raw material. Each widget requires 2 pounds of raw material and 24 minutes of machine time; each gadget requires 2.4 pounds of raw material and 18 minutes of machine time. Each pound of raw material currently costs $2.10, but the price is expected to rise $0.20 per pound each week. There is no storage area available for raw material and Alpha-Beta must purchase the raw material used in a given week during that week. The total machine time available during each week is 120 hours at a cost of $18 per hour. In addition, 40 hours of overtime are available each week at a cost of $30 per hour. However, the cost of a machine-hour is expected to rise 10% during the last week. The projected weekly demands for widgets are 100,120,200,150 units, and the weekly demands for Gadgets are 80,90,115,160 units. A maximum of 40 units of excess production can be stored from one week to the next at a cost of $3 per unit. Assuming that beginning inventory levels are zero, develop a linear programming model to determine the optimal production and inventory schedules.
